Recovery of critical raw materials from waste via advanced membrane processes Your tasks The world is confronted with an increasing supply risk of so-called “critical raw materials” (CRM) as essential elements in many high-tech products. The Institute for Ecopreneurship is engaged in the recovery of such materials from secondary sources, i.e. from industrial by-products, solid wastes and wastewaters. To allow for a selective, efficient and scalable recovery, we are applying advanced membrane processes (e.g. acid resistant nanofiltration). We are aiming at a fundamental understanding of membrane properties and the influence of metal speciation on filtration selectivity/efficiency. Ultimately, we will apply this knowledge to recover critical raw materials from actual waste streams. The project bridges several national and international projects all concerned with CRM recovery (e.g. H2020 SCALE, PertPV).

Your main objective is to build on and further develop membrane filtration for elemental recovery. To analyze CRM, you will make use of the state-of-the-art infrastructure available in house (LC-QqQ-ICP-MS, µXRF, LA-ICP-MS). For (nano)filtration experiments, multiple pilot units are available. To characterize membranes, microscopy (SEM, TEM, AFM) as well as spectroscopy (NMR, FTIR, Raman) is available. Next to developing and operating (nano)filtration units, you can build on experience in the field of polymer inclusion membranes.

Our Offer: The Institute for Ecopreneurship is active in the areas of environmental protection and advancement of ecological efficiency, developing innovative environmental and biotechnological processes. Our research spans from fundamental research to industrial research and development, both on national and international level. The institute hosts state-of-the-art analytical infrastructure, a dedicated radio-laboratory, in vitro / in vivo toxicity testing, and piloting facilities.
